Output 454464664b13ec1f3f8551a5fe3fc8037e95f27b1c4ed9fd35a33bcddfe67287:0

value
30000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52b399378156878d2e0463b2042bf933ddad8b28 OP_EQUALVERIFY OP_CHECKSIG
address
18YHZTGRzaUQY29FyCD6EngHj4vs4fpEGP
transaction
454464664b13ec1f3f8551a5fe3fc8037e95f27b1c4ed9fd35a33bcddfe67287
spent
true